International Trotskyist Fraction

The FTI (Internationalist Trotskyist Fraction) exists in Argentina, Chile, Peru and Bolivia. The section in Bolivia is based in La Paz and Oruro, called Red October Internationalist). It co-operates with the Trotskyist Fraction of Brazil, and the Communist Workers Group of New Zealand.
